Output 6875ba1fbc183632f41ea36b3de7b2b088f8aa668befb6b6e64fe790e65d3f0d:0

value
370985
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2ccb589c4cb9ce1002fa0a1ed2bd8328cd2fcf58 OP_EQUAL
address
35msFioBa8JfWyZxtawHt1zTk6oedx1p8Y
transaction
6875ba1fbc183632f41ea36b3de7b2b088f8aa668befb6b6e64fe790e65d3f0d
confirmations
126503
spent
true